Mobile Solar Container Price Breakdown

Ever wondered why these plug-and-play power solutions range from $25,000 to over $200,000? The answer lies in three core components: solar battery storage capacity, modularity features, and transportation logistics. A basic 10kW system with lead-acid batteries starts around $35,000, while high-end 40kW lithium-ion setups easily hit $120,000+.

Modular Solar Container Solutions: Pricing Insights

Let's cut through the marketing fluff. When we talk about modular solar container turnkey solution price, we're really discussing three components: hardware (50-60% of cost), soft costs (20-30%), and the "oh-crap" factor (10-15%). Wait, scratch that last one - industry insiders call it "contingency budgeting."
